OverviewNCBI Gene
Enables beta-catenin binding activity. Involved in negative regulation of cell-matrix adhesion; negative regulation of wound healing; and regulation of polarized epithelial cell differentiation. Located in several cellular components, including adherens junction; basolateral plasma membrane; and cell-cell contact zone. [provided by Alliance of Genome Resources, Jul 2025]
